Best Keene Private Preschools (2024)

For the 2024 school year, there are 4 private preschools serving 403 students in Keene, NH.
The top ranked private preschools in Keene, NH include St. Joseph Regional School and Trinity Christian School.
The average acceptance rate is 87%, which is higher than the New Hampshire private preschool average acceptance rate of 84%.
50% of private preschools in Keene, NH are religiously affiliated (most commonly Catholic and Lutheran Church Missouri Synod).
